- The Evo-Web Master League -

So what is this all about? Simple really, members who join will be managers of their clubs. My part will be very simple, simulate the matches and post the results up for everyone to see. The proof will be screenshots from the match results with goalscorers and their assists. Nothing too fancy, but pretty deep when it comes to acquiring players to join the teams.

So how does it work? Well, members will have to first choose a club. I'm looking for a minimum of 10 for the 'First Season'. Each team will in turn be distributed funds. Seeing how this will be simulated in PES 6, i will count them as points. Again, nothing over the top for the sake of simplicity. If more than 10 members are willing to join, i will be willing to create 2 separate leagues in which by the end of the season, clubs will be pitted against each-other a la Champions League format.

Now dont you think if you pick Barcelona is chosen that you will have an easy ride. With the allocated points that you start ur season with will not be sufficient to pay the salaries. So picking a mid-table team might be the right decision to building a solid foundation. So what happens is that all members start with equal PTS, example 10,000 WP, Barcelona's salary might be 15,000-20,000 WP, while Newcastle's might be 9,000 WP and thus giving the manager 1,000 WP to play with and sign some young talent.

What I really think will be the fun part is that players will develop their skills depending on their age and rating. Say when players are young, they would rightfully develop faster than players who are nearing their peaks. At their peaks, between 27-30, player's stats will stagnate, than will slowly start dipping past the age of 30 and picking up speed down the hill as they reach their mid-to-end 30s. Still working on how that works, but i got an idea that might prove to be just right.

Now after a club has signed players and the manager is satisfied, i will ask the managers to submit formations for the match. Right from now, these will be the limited formations that managers could pick. 5-4-1 / 5-3-2 / 4-5-1 / 4-4-2 (Diamond Included) / 4-3-3 / 3-5-2 / 3-4-3. So that's 8 possible formations to choose from. You give me the formation and players to start the game, and voila, that is all that is needed.
